Is the Yamaha V-Max a good bike?

Reliability. Being a Japanese-made bike, we are not surprised at the reliability of the VMAX. Even though it has been in production for over 35 years, the motorcycle has witnessed few recall actions. The VMAX models have a very high build quality, which allows them to handle long-term use without breaking down.

How much horsepower does a Vmax 1200 have?

Yamaha V-MX 1200 V-Max

Make Model Yamaha V-Max
Starting Electric
Max Power 102 hp / 74.4 kW @ 8000 rpm
Max Power Rear Tyre 97.88 @ 7700 rpm
Max Torque 114.7 Nm / 86.4 lb-ft @ 6000 rpm

Will the Vmax be back?

After a 35-year run, the Yamaha VMAX is dead after 2020. For as exaggerated and intense as the Yamaha VMAX is, the news of its demise came as more of a whimper than a scream, snuck in at the end of a press release detailing the exciting new colors coming for the rest of the 2021 Yamaha street bike range.
